Undercover Pastor: Pastors don't often get to take a sabbatical. When Pastor
Marvin Wray got his chance, he traveled over 12,000 miles by motorcycle to
visit over 70 churches in a six-week period, posing as a biker. He wanted to
learn where we stand as a body of believers. He wanted to see what is working
and what isn't. Then he wrote a book about his journeys. Watch the video to

We Believe . . .
1. That the Bible is the final authority for all beliefs and practice for the Christian
(2 Timothy 3:16-17).
2. That there is one God revealed in three persons: God the Father, God the Son, and
God the Holy Spirit (Matthew 3:16-17; 1 John 5:7, Genesis 1:26).
3. That we are saved by grace through faith in Jesus Christ alone (John 3:16, 1 John
5:12-13 & Ephesians 2:8-9).
4. That Christians who have been redeemed by Jesus will live in obedience to all of
His commandments (John 14:15; Isa. 8:20; 1 John 3:4; Rev. 12:17).
5. That Jesus will come again very soon (John 14:1-3).
6. That the requirements of the Ten Commandments are still binding on all people
today, including the seventh-day Sabbath of the fourth commandment
(Matthew 5:17, Exodus 20:8-11).
7. That the judgment which will decide the eternal destiny of all people is
now taking place in heaven (Daniel 8:14, 9:25-27).
8. That when a person dies they do not go immediately to heaven or
hell, but rest in the grave as one who is asleep awaiting the resurrection
(Ecclesiastes 9:5-6, John 5:28-29, 11:11-14).
9. That after Jesus comes again, the people of God will judge the world with Jesus,
following which fire will fall from heaven to completely devour the wicked and purify
the earth (1 Corinthians 6:2-3, Revelation 20:4-9, 2 Peter 3:10-13).
10. That God, as a loving Father, wants us to live healthful lives avoiding foods and
substances He has declared unfit, and actively pursuing positive lifestyle habits
(Leviticus 11, Proverbs 20:1, Daniel 1:8, 1 Corinthians 6:19-20).
11. That the followers of Jesus will live pure and honorable lives making sure their business, recreation and relationships meet the Bible standard (Philippians 4:8).
12. That God gives power through His people to bless the church and the world in miracles, teaching, prophecy, healing, mercy, and many other gifts (1 Corinthians 12)
and that the gift of prophecy in modern times was manifested in the life of Ellen G.
White.
13. That the Seventh-day Adventist Church fills a special role in the world today to prepare people for the 2nd coming of Jesus (Rev. 14:6-13).
14. That we will grow as we talk to God in prayer, feed on His word through Bible study
and share His love through witnessing (2 Tim. 2:15; Col 1:9-10; 2:6; Ephesians
6:18; Romans 10:9,10; 2 Peter 3:18; Philippians 3:7-14; 4:4-8; 1 Thessalonians 5:16
-18; John 20:21; Galatians 5:22-25).
15. That the Bible teaches that all who have accepted Jesus as their Savior and Lord,
and intend to obey all the teachings of the Bible should be baptized by immersion
